Sha256: 4c9e9e8142efaa5fd56dd3cb3cd4b21a0bb0bf86b24f9d4e52c9fb7447eb10da
Contents?: true
Size: 637 Bytes
Versions: 8
Compression:
Stored size: 637 Bytes
Contents
require "hashie" module Climine::Command class Status < Base desc "list", "get Redmine IssueStatuses." option :table, type: :boolean, aliases: '-t', desc: "default asc. ex) 'id,category:desc,updated_on'", default: false def list unless options[:table] render :statuses, redmine.statuses else render_table redmine.statuses.issue_statuses.map{|status| Hashie::Mash.new( id: status.id, name: status.name, is_default: status.is_default, is_closed: status.is_closed ) }.sort{|a,b| a.id - b.id} end end end end
Version data entries
8 entries across 8 versions & 1 rubygems